About the Scholarship

U.S. students who will begin their final year (i.e., fourth or fifth year) of undergraduate study in the fall are eligible for this award. Students must be studying mechanical engineering. ASME Scholarships are awarded annually to eligible ASME Student Members. There are up to two recipients of $3,000 each. Application requirements for the Berna Lou Cartwright Scholarship are:Application form Official Transcript Essay Recommendation letter(s) (up to 2) ASME membership Financial information

Eligibility Criteria

This award is for U.S. students. Must be a U.S. citizen. Must be enrolled in a mechanical engineering, mechanical engineering technology, or related baccalaureate program. Must be entering his/her final year of undergraduate study. Generally, students will apply for this award during their junior year; students in a five-year program must apply during their fourth year.
